TASUED Announces Application for Admission into Free

Who can apply?
(i) All candidates who have chosen TASUED as their first most preferred institution in the 2012 Unified Tertiary Matriculation Examination, and have scored a minimum of 180 in the March, 2012, JAMB examination.

(ii) ALL Candidates seeking for a change of institution to TASUED through JAMB, having scored a minimum of 180 in the March, 2012, JAMB examination.

(iii) All candidates who scored below 10 marks at the Post UTME Screening exercise are also eligible to apply.

The category of candidates in ii above should report at the Admissions Office for further processing of their requests for change of institution.

How to purchase Application forms
(i) Obtain a scratch card of TASUED Post-UTME Registration form after paying the sum of five thousand naira (#5,000) only through P.O.S at the university Bursary.

(ii) The scratch card shall have two numbers: PIN and Serial Number

(iii) The sale of scratch cards and on-line registration commences on Friday, 25th January, 2013 and closes on Monday, 28th January, 2013.

(iv) Any scratch card not used by Tuesday, 2 9th January, 2013 will no longer be valid for on-line registration on the University website.

METHOD OF APPLICATION (LOG IN PROCEDURE)

Post-UTME registration forms with brochure can be obtained ON LINE through the following step by step procedure:

Go to a cyber cafĂ© or anywhere you can have an internet access. Visit the TASUED website by typing www.tasu.edu.ng on the web page. Click Post-UTME Registration Form. Candidates are STRONGLY advised to Click the University Degree Brochure and CAREFULLY study the O’Level requirements for the courses they have applied, BEFORE registration on the TASUED website www.tasu.edu.ng

1. Use your Pin and Serial Number to access your TASUED On-line Registration Form.

2. Complete the Registration Form by providing the required information;

3. Submit your Form by clicking submit button.

4. Print out a receipt containing your passport photograph in colour. The printed receipt will serve as candidate’s identification/admission card for the screening test.

NOTE: IJMB not acceptable

False information provided by any candidate shall be detected by the special TASUED software application and such candidates shall be disqualified.

SCREENING EXERCISE
Screening exercises are mandatory requirements for entry into Tai Solarin University of Education. TASUED PUTME screening is through electronic test.

E-TEST SCREENING & RESULT
Electronic Screening Test shall be conducted on Tuesday, 29th January, 2013 for all UTME candidates at the University Main Campus, Ijagun by 8.00a.m.

Result shall be released immediately after the e-test (same day 29th Jan 2013)

PAYMENT & REGISTRATION
Successful candidates should pay all fees fully and register on or before Friday 2nd February 2013

Matriculation ceremony is scheduled for 7th February 2013 and only candidates that have fully paid and registered would be allowed to matriculate.

Nigerian Agip Oil Company Limited (NAOC) Joint Venture in pursuance of its Community Development Programme invites suitably qualified candidates for its 2012/2013 Tertiary Institutions Scholarship Awards Scheme.

1. CATEGORIES OF AWARDS
a. Host Communities Merit Award: For applicants strictly from NAOC host communities.
b. National Merit Award: For applicants from non-host communities.

2. ELIGIBILITY
To qualify for consideration applicants MUST be:
a. Registered FULL TIME undergraduates in Nigerian Tertiary Institutions.
b. Certified 100 level students at the time of application.

NOTE: The following categories of students should NOT apply:
a. 200 level students and above.
b. Current beneficiaries of similar awards from other companies and agencies.
c. Dependants of employees of NAOC, AENR and NAE.

Only indigenes of NAOC host communities in Bayelsa, Delta, Imo and Rivers states SHOULD apply for the Host Communities Merit Award.

Only candidates studying Engineering, Geology and Geosciences are eligible for the National Merit Award.

3. METHOD OF APPLICATION
To qualify for consideration applicants must complete their online application and verify their application details on or before 17th February 2013.

All applicants for Host Communities Merit Award MUST attach current (2013–2014) Letters of Identification duly signed by:
• the current (2013) Chairman and Secretary of his/her CDC.
• bona-fide traditional/paramount ruler of the community; and,
• the current (2013) Local Government Chairman or the Secretary.

4. APTITUDE TEST
An Aptitude Test for the applicants in both Categories of Award will be conducted at the following centers:
Port Harcourt
Omoku
Yenagoa
Asaba
Lagos
Owerri
Abuja


NOTE: Candidates are to fully bear the cost of transportation to and from the Aptitude Test center.

5. SUBMISSION
Applications must not be made after the the deadline February 17th, 2013
